New Data Insight: Size Range Distribution for Slotted Round Head Screws

Dimension: Size Range Distribution

This visualization presents the distribution of slotted rounded head screws across size ranges commonly used in factory-direct procurement. The bars show production volumes by diameter steps from 3.5 mm to 6.5 mm, highlighting where most demand concentrates in the direct-to-factory channel. A higher bar indicates greater manufacturing output and, by extension, stronger downstream demand for that size. Observing the chart, the mid-range sizes (4.5–5.0 mm) account for the largest share of production activity, suggesting manufacturers prioritize those measurements to satisfy typical assembly requirements in electronics, appliances, and light automotive applications where a balanced head profile and drive compatibility matter. The 4.0–4.5 mm interval also shows substantial activity, reflecting a secondary preference for compact fasteners in smaller housings or rapid prototyping environments. In contrast, the smallest (3.5 mm) and largest (6.0–6.5 mm) ranges display comparatively lower volumes, which may be due to narrower application scopes or higher costs per piece, even as specialized projects drive occasional spikes.
